Stair direction arrow

I tried to change the stair direction from up to down in entidy display by
turning off all the ups & turning on all the downs but it didnt work & my
other sets of stairs int the drawing dissapeared.
How do i just change 1 set of stairs?

Don't change this at the System or Style level.
Pick the stair, right click, go to Entity Display in the pop-up menu, 2nd
tab, then check the No box at the top item (Stair probably). Leave the lower
two (system and style level) alone. Then in Display props, GO WILD for that
stair only!

Yes, but I don't think that answers the question about the "stair direction
arrow". I think you have to redraw the stair using the counter clockwise
option, instead of using the default clockwise direction. I don't think this
can be changed after the stair has been drawn. There are two little arrow
buttons next to the word Horizontal on the initial Add Stair dialogue box.
Not exactly an obvious label for this function.
